Biographical History
California state assemblyman 1935-1946; also member Alameda County Republican Central Committee for many years; Republican State Central Committee, 1934-1946, 1950-1982; Republican National Committee, 1964-1968; and a practicing attorney in San Francisco.
In the general election of 1944, Gardiner Johnson of the Republican Party ran against Jeffrey Cohelan of the Democratic Party for the 18th Assembly seat in Berkeley, California and won.
